Handover — Payvern integration tests

Welcome aboard. The flaky suite is mostly the settlement-batch tests in Payvern's ledger service. They fail when the mock clearing house responds slower than 2s; bump the timeout rather than rerunning blindly. Quarantined tests are tagged @unstable — don't delete them, Dorit is tracking root causes. If CI wedges completely, you'll need to reset the test vault, which requires the recovery passphrase noted directly below.

unlock words, bawef-kahap: sorax-sorir-quenys-aldok

## Building Access — Spares Room (Hullbrook Annex)

Contractors: the spare hardware room is down the east corridor on the ground floor, third door on the left. Sign in at the front desk first and grab a visitor lanyard. Anything you take out, jot it in the blue logbook — yes, even the little stuff. The door self-locks, so don't wedge it. To get in, punch in the code below.

staff pass of hagug-taguf = bdg-HJ-9

## DiffScope Setup

DiffScope is our internal viewer for diffing large files — it streams chunks rather than loading whole files, so multi-gigabyte comparisons stay responsive. New team members should run it locally before touching the chunking code. It stores diff session metadata in Postgres; point your local instance at the dev database using the string below.

database URL for bahop-yagep: mssql://sildor_svc:35ha7jz@db-fb6d.nelvrodyn.example:5432/casath

Minutes — Management Meeting, Pricing Working Group

Attendees: heads of department plus finance. We spent most of the hour on the proposed 8% uplift for legacy Fernwick subscribers. Consensus: grandfathered rates can't hold forever, but we'll stagger the increase over two billing cycles and pair it with the new support tier to soften the blow. Comms drafts due Tuesday; Davore owns the FAQ. Nobody loved it, but nobody had a better idea either. The strategic backdrop to this decision is recorded below.

management briefing: Headcount on the Belix team goes from 60 to 93 by the end of November. Gross margin on Belix came in at 23 percent against a plan of 47 percent.